Lee Westwood’s caddie wife Helen shows PGA stars how to master Sawgrass by hitting green on notorious 17th hole

Lee Westwood’s wife, Helen delighted her huge army of American admirers by hitting the green at the famous 17th hole at Sawgrass – a hole where many of golf’s greatest names have dumped plenty of balls in the pond.

Helen celebrated with a dance that sparked a loud chorus of wolf whistles.

Helen Westwood lines up her effort

Helen celebrates her brilliant her brilliant shot

And she refused to be downhearted when her attempt to repeat the feat left her with that same sinking feeling the pros competing for this week’s record £15million prize fund in Florida have experienced so often

Helen decided to take a practice shot the day before the traditional curtain-raiser to the Players Championship, when caddies have a nearest the pin competition for a big cash prize donated by their employers.

She certainly needed the practice. Helen revealed she had not swung a club since dumping the ball in the water at the tricky island hole 12 months earlier, and she still does not have an official handicap.

But she earned a massive cheer by hitting the green, and there were more roars of approval as she celebrated with a little shimmy in front of the tee.

Sadly, there was no repeat performance in the actual competition.

Helen ‘topped’ her tee shot and sent her ball scuttling into the lake barely twenty yards from the tee.

But she shrugged that off, saying: “That wasn’t pretty, but my first shot is out there on Instagram, and no-one can ever take that away from me.

“For the record, it was a nine iron from 135 yards, and it finished 15 feet from the flag.

“I was proud of that, especially as I still don’t have a handicap.

“I just don’t fancy playing a load of rounds back home in the cold and wet to get a card.

“I’ll leave the playing to Lee, with just the odd reminder of the 17th at Sawgrass – part one, anyway!”
